Bloomberg TV+ offers its creator's "data, trusted business and finance programming" on smart screen-type devices. It was the first of its kind to stream in 4K UHD. It does this through the modality of high efficiency video coding (HEVC). Now, it has revealed that it will be doing so as part of Samsung TV Plus.
This is a built-in service that offers access to approximately 120 channels of various categories (news and current events included) for free. It is found on Samsung smart TVs released between 2017 and 2020, and now incorporates Bloomberg TV+. This new addition will be the only one of its resolution on the platform.
The new partnership has been hailed as "a milestone launch with a number of firsts for [both parties]" by Salek Brodsky, Samsung Electronics' Vice President of Strategic Partnerships and Business Development. It may give the channel in question a new path to "millions of viewers beyond Bloomberg's owned and operated channels."
